Abstract

- Hydrophobicity and hydrophilicity properties on the bacterial chips were investigated.
- S. aureus preferred hydrophilic non-heat treated control surfaces of Titanium chips.
- P. aeruginosa on laser ablated TiBCs leads the adhesion due to surface affinity.
- Titanium chips work as On-Chips MALDI TOF MS for bacteria analysis and characterization.
